1

Developer Developer Jobs in Collingwood, ON (NOW HIRING)

Machina Labs is seeking a Senior DevOps Engineer to join our growing software engineering team and help build the infrastructure that powers our advanced robotics manufacturing platform. In this role ...

Developer Advocate, AI Enablement

Barrie, ON · On-site +1

CA$93K - CA$141K/yr

Your Opportunity The Developer Advocate will serve as a critical bridge between BDO Canada's AI Studio and Service Line Labs, ensuring seamless collaboration, technical enablement, and advocacy for ...

ServiceNow Senior Developer

Barrie, ON · Remote

CA$84K - CA$128K/yr

The Senior ServiceNow Developer is responsible for building, configuring, and extending the ServiceNow platform across both internal and client engagements, delivering scalable, secure, and high ...

Engineering intern

Chatsworth, ON · On-site

CA$22 - CA$25/hr

Revises Engineering drawings, Performance Specification Sheets, Data Sheets, routers and other documents * Creates and processes Engineering Change Requests and Engineering Change Notices * Maintains ...

About Machina Labs Engineering moves at software speed. Manufacturing doesn't. Yet. Machina Labs is changing that. We build intelligent, software-defined factories that produce complex metal ...

Generate Requests for Information (RFIs) to the Client/Engineer of Record on scope elements related to construction package. Lead the response and closure of associated RFI's. * Respond to and manage ...

Junior Geotechnical Engineering New Grad Barrie, ON At EXP, we're driven to provide innovative solutions for the world's built and natural environments. As a team of engineers, architects, designers ...

Engineering moves at software speed. Manufacturing doesn't. Yet. Machina Labs is changing that. We build intelligent, software-defined factories that produce complex metal structures directly from ...

next page

Showing results 1-20

Developer Developer information

What are the key skills and qualifications needed to thrive as a Developer, and why are they important?

To thrive as a Developer, you need a solid understanding of programming languages (such as Java, Python, or JavaScript), software development methodologies, and a relevant degree or certifications in computer science or a related field. Familiarity with version control systems like Git, integrated development environments (IDEs), and frameworks or libraries specific to your tech stack is typically required. Strong problem-solving, teamwork, and communication skills help you collaborate effectively and adapt to project needs. These skills ensure you can build reliable, maintainable software solutions that meet business objectives and user requirements.

How do Developer Developers typically collaborate with other teams during a project lifecycle?

Developer Developers often work closely with cross-functional teams, including designers, product managers, and QA specialists, to deliver robust software solutions. They participate in agile ceremonies like daily stand-ups, sprint planning, and code reviews to ensure alignment and transparency. Regular collaboration helps identify potential issues early, streamline workflows, and maintain high code quality. Open communication and a team-oriented mindset are key to thriving in this collaborative environment.

What is the difference between Developer Developer vs Software Engineer?

AspectDeveloper DeveloperSoftware Engineer
CredentialsTypically requires a bachelor's degree in computer science or related fieldUsually requires a bachelor's or master's degree in computer science or software engineering
Work EnvironmentCollaborates on coding, debugging, and implementing software solutionsDesigns, develops, and maintains complex software systems, often overseeing entire projects
Industry UsageCommonly used in tech companies, startups, and software firmsUsed across various industries including finance, healthcare, and technology

While both Developer Developer and Software Engineer roles involve coding and software development, Software Engineers typically have a broader scope, focusing on system design and architecture, whereas Developer Developers often concentrate on coding and implementing specific features. The choice depends on the project complexity and career goals.

What are Developer Developers?

Developer Developers are professionals who design, build, test, and maintain software applications or systems. They use programming languages and tools to create solutions that meet specific user or business needs. Developers can work on various types of projects, including web applications, mobile apps, and enterprise software. Their responsibilities often include writing code, debugging issues, collaborating with other team members, and staying updated with the latest technology trends.
What cities near Collingwood, ON are hiring for Developer Developer jobs? Cities near Collingwood, ON with the most Developer Developer job openings:
Senior DevOps Engineer

Senior DevOps Engineer

Machina Labs

Chatsworth, ON

CA$155K - CA$185K/yr

Full-time

Posted 2 days ago


Job description

About Machina Labs:

Engineering moves at software speed. Manufacturing doesn't. Yet. 

Machina Labs is changing that. We build intelligent, software-defined factories that produce complex metal structures directly from digital design. By integrating advanced metal forming, robotics, and automated production inside a flexible factory architecture, we enable customers to move from prototype to production in weeks, not years. 

Backed by Lockheed Martin, Toyota, and NVIDIA, we're building the manufacturing infrastructure that defense, aerospace, and advanced mobility programs will run on. 

If you want to work on hard problems that matter and see them fly, drive, and defend, this is the place. 

Job Description:
Machina Labs is seeking a Senior DevOps Engineer to join our growing software engineering team and help build the infrastructure that powers our advanced robotics manufacturing platform.
In this role, you will design, scale, and own the cloud infrastructure, CI/CD pipelines, and deployment systems that support our robotics software platform. You will play a key role in defining how we deploy, secure, monitor, and manage systems across multiple environments, enabling reliable and scalable operations for our robotics and manufacturing systems.
This is an opportunity for an experienced engineer to lead infrastructure strategy, streamline development workflows, and partner closely with software engineers to deliver highly reliable systems. You will be hands-on from day one and help shape the DevOps function as the company grows.

Key Responsibilities:
  • Design, deploy, and manage Azure-based cloud infrastructure, including Azure Government environments.
  • Build and maintain CI/CD pipelines to support automated build, testing, and deployment workflows.
  • Develop and manage Infrastructure as Code using Terraform.
  • Manage and maintain Linux-based systems and services across development and production environments.
  • Support containerized deployments using technologies such as Docker and Kubernetes.
  • Manage secrets, certificates, and authentication across services and environments.
  • Implement system observability including logging, monitoring, alerting, and tracing.
  • Troubleshoot infrastructure and deployment issues and help define operational best practices.
  • Collaborate with engineering teams to improve deployment speed, reliability, and system performance.
Required Background & Experience:
  • 5+ years of experience in DevOps, Site Reliability Engineering, or cloud infrastructure roles.
  • Strong experience with Microsoft Azure cloud infrastructure.
  • Deep experience working with Linux-based environments.
  • Proven experience building and maintaining CI/CD pipelines (GitHub Actions, Azure DevOps, or similar).
  • Hands-on experience with Terraform for infrastructure automation.
  • Experience deploying and managing containerized applications (Docker and/or Kubernetes).
  • Familiarity with Python and/or JavaScript to support automation, tooling, or platform integration.
  • Experience with monitoring and observability tools such as Prometheus, Grafana, or Datadog.
  • Strong troubleshooting skills and ability to manage complex cloud infrastructure.
Preferred Qualifications:
  • Experience supporting infrastructure for robotics, hardware, or real-time systems.
  • Familiarity with Azure Government or regulated cloud environments.
  • Experience with HashiCorp tooling such as Vault or Consul.
  • Experience optimizing cloud infrastructure performance and cost.
 
*This job description is not designed to cover or contain a comprehensive listing of activities, duties, or responsibilities required for this role. Duties and responsibilities may change based on business needs.
$155,000 - $185,000 a year
Machina Labs is an Affirmative Action and Equal Employment Opportunity employer and considers all applicants for employment without regard to race, color, religion, sex, gender identity, gender expression, sexual orientation, national origin, age, disability, or status as a protected veteran in accordance with state and federal law. 
 
We endeavor to make the job application process accessible to any and all users. If you have a disability that impacts your ability to complete the job application process and would like to request assistance or a reasonable accommodation, please contact us at (888)444-9777. This contact information is for accommodation requests only, not to inquire about the status of applications.
We may use artificial intelligence (AI) tools to support parts of the hiring process, such as reviewing applications, analyzing resumes, or assessing responses. These tools assist our recruitment team but do not replace human judgment. Final hiring decisions are ultimately made by humans. If you would like more information about how your data is processed, please contact us.
apply for this job